RELEASED- ColdFusion 2021 and 2018 March 2023 Security Updates

We are pleased to announce that we have released the updates for the following ColdFusion versions: ColdFusion (2021 release) Update 6 ColdFusion (2018 release) Update 16 In this release, we’ve addressed some security vulnerabilities and added the following jvm flags to that effect.

Authentication Bypass Vulnerability in Mura CMS and Masa CMS – Preliminary Security Advisory

Multiple versions of Mura CMS and Masa CMS contain an authentication bypass vulnerability that can allow an  unauthenticated attacker to login as any Site Member or System User.
